Sweet Milestone

On the surface Sweet Halucination’s victory in the fifth race April 23 at Hollywood Casino at Charles Town Races hardly seemed special. The colt won by 81/2 lengths after setting the pace, but hardly a day goes by in which some horse somewhere doesn’t win by that margin or in that fashion.

What made the victory so sweet was that it was the 3,000th win for trainer Jeff Runco. After doing some research, the track’s media department discovered that Runco had become just the 24th trainer in North America to saddle as many as 3,000 winners...
